CREAMY MUSHROOM AND BASIL
WHOLE WHEAT PASTA
This week’s assignment was probably my best meal for this
class, so far. Fact is, you can make any kind of recipes with whole grains, so
it was very easy to find a yummy recipe. I found this recipe in the following link: http://recipes-plus.com/recipe/creamy-spinach-mushroom-pasta-19841?utm_campaign=yummly&utm_medium=yummly&utm_source=yummly
Ingredients
- 2 oz fresh organic basil, chopped
- 1 big onion, diced
- 2 garlic cloves, chopped
- 1 lb mushrooms, chopped
- 1 1/2 vegetable stock
- 1/2 whole wheat pasta
- 1 cup of natural whole milk yogurt
- 2 tbsp EVOO
- 2 slices of cheese
- Salt and pepper

Reflection
I only used the recipe to guide myself and come up with ideas. Honestly, what I cooked has nothing to do with the original recipe. Instead of spinach I used basil, which is way different. Since it's an herb, I thought it'd give more aroma and flavor. Also, they used heavy cream and I used yogurt instead. I came up with the blending part as well. Taste was amazing!! Will definitely make it again.
